How To Lose Weight Quickly With Dance

It’s no secret that exercise is necessary for a successful weight loss program. A form of exercise that is frequently overlooked, but is effective and enjoyable, is dance. Dancing is a fantastic way to achieve quick weight loss Here are some statistics:

Belly Dancing can burn between 250 to 300 calories an hour depending on how vigorous you move.

Salsa dancing is very entertaining and utilizes approximately 380 calories per hour.

Ballroom dancing – tango, foxtrot, twostep, waltz – can burn between 180 to 480 calories an hour depending on which dance you are doing. This is another great weight to achieve rapid weight loss.

Ballet can consume about two hundred calories per hour.

Rock and Roll; Hip-Hop; and Afro-Jazz can burn between 100 to 400 calories an hour.

Line dancing can utilize as much as six hundred calories per hour of constant motion.

A great example of how you can lose weight with dance is country music start Scooter Lee. In 2001, her doctor advised her that if she didn’t get her life under control she was facing a major heart attack. She was extremely overweight, weighing in at about 300 pounds! She had also developed skin cancer, breast cancer, uterine cancer, and was severely depressed.

Her music career was extraordinarily successful and she was the recipient of numerous awards. Many of her songs were well suited for line dancing, but at the time she did not line dance herself!

Thankfully, she followed her doctor’s advice and began to line dance, alter her diet, and improve her health.

Though the damage to her joints and organs was irreversible, she eventually lost about 150 pounds in five years.

As a result she has formed a non profit company that gives dance classes world wide and touts the health benefits of dancing.
